mardi himal trek
Map
The Mardi Himal Trek is a short, increasingly popular trek in the Annapurna region, climbing through rhododendron forest to a narrow ridge directly beneath Machhapuchhre. Over the course of this itinerary, trekkers pass through Forest Camp, Low Camp, and High Camp before reaching the View Point and Base Camp at around 4,500 metres, with close-up views of Machhapuchhre, Annapurna South, and Hiunchuli.

Gosaikunda Lake Trek — sacred alpine lake at 4,380m
Map
The Gosaikunda Lake Trek follows forest trails through Tamang villages and past the Sing Gompa monastery and cheese factory before climbing above the tree line to the sacred lake itself. Revered by both Hindus and Buddhists, Gosaikunda draws thousands of pilgrims each year, especially during the Janai Purnima festival, while also offering panoramic views of Langtang Lirung, Ganesh Himal, and Dorje Lakpa.

Tsum valley trek
Map
The Tsum Valley Trek branches off the Manaslu Circuit at Lokpa and follows the Shiar Khola upstream through Chumling, Chhokangparo, and Nile to Mu Gompa at 3,700 metres, passing Milarepa's Cave and the Rachen Gompa nunnery along the way. Stone houses, mani walls, and prayer flags appear at every turn, and the valley's centuries-old ban on hunting and killing animals still shapes daily life here.

Manaslu Circuit Trek — Larkya La Pass and Mount Manaslu
Map
The Manaslu Circuit Trek follows the Budhi Gandaki river valley from Soti Khola through increasingly Tibetan villages to Samagaon, where Mount Manaslu towers directly overhead, before crossing Larkya La Pass to Bimtang and joining the Annapurna Circuit at Dharapani. Kept a restricted area since 1992, the route remains far quieter than the Annapurna or Everest trails.

Phoksundo Lake Trek
Map
The Phoksundo Lake Trek follows the Thuli Bheri and Phoksundo rivers from Juphal through Dunai, Chhepka, and Shyanta to Ringmo village, a traditional Bon settlement built on an ancient landslide dam that holds the lake in place. Unlike the longer Lower Dolpo Circuit, this trek is a direct out-and-back journey to the lake, making it a shorter, more accessible way to experience the remote Dolpo region.

Upper Dolpo Trek
Map
What sets this trek apart, even from other restricted areas in Nepal, is how completely isolated it remains. Because Upper Dolpo requires a special government permit on top of the Shey Phoksundo National Park fee, and because the region only opened to trekkers in 1989, the villages along the route have kept traditions that have faded almost everywhere else in the Himalaya. The landscape itself shifts dramatically across the trek, from green forested valleys near Phoksundo Lake to the stark, high desert plateau around Shey Gompa and Saldang, giving the sense of crossing several distinct worlds in a single journey.

Jomsom Muktinath Trek
Map
The Jomsom Muktinath Trek follows the Kali Gandaki, the world's deepest river gorge, between the towering peaks of Dhaulagiri and Annapurna, passing through the Thakali villages of Jomsom and Marpha before reaching the sacred Muktinath Temple at 3,800 metres. Revered by both Hindus and Buddhists for its 108 sacred water spouts and eternal natural flame, Muktinath draws thousands of pilgrims each year who come to bathe in its icy streams, believed to wash away sins.

Upper mustang trek
Map
What makes this trek genuinely rare is how deliberately Mustang has kept tourism small since the trail first opened. Because the region sits in a rain shadow, it stays dry and walkable even during the summer monsoon, when most of Nepal disappears under cloud. The walled city of Lo Manthang itself feels less like a trekking destination and more like stepping into a living museum, with centuries-old monasteries, a former royal palace, and narrow lanes that have changed remarkably little since the kingdom's founding.
